Four life-sized buffalo will soon be seen around the city of Custer.
They're not dangerous; in fact they are each hand painted pieces of art being featured in Custer Stampede.
Along with the big buffalo are some table top art pieces. Each one will be available for auction in September.
The Stampede is an annual event that gives artists a chance to get some exposure, but it also helps boost the local economy in the southern hills town.
Custer Stampede Patty Ressler says, "It's something that we are using to kind of drive tourism into the community. We are seeing that every year I get more and more inquiries from people wondering when the buffalo are going to be out.”
